Main duties of the job
This ISO 15189 accredited laboratory supports a wide range of clinical specialties. Responsibilities include staff training & supervision, equipment management, implementing service developments and overseeing the production and interpretation of results within the Haematology laboratory.
You must be HCPC registered with an MSc in Biomedical Sciences (or equivalent Haematology qualification) and substantial post registration experience in Haematology & Blood Transfusion. Evidence of ongoing specialist training is essential as is a practical, hands-on approach combined with in-depth specialty knowledge.
Applicants should be able to demonstrate knowledge of relevant accreditation standards plus a strategic awareness of current issues relating to Pathology, particularly those which affect Haematology. Excellent communication skills are essential for the role, as is experience in using a range of Pathology IT systems.
